2005 Citroen C5 vs. 1996 Renault Megane
To start off, 2005 Citroen C5 is newer by 9 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1996 Renault Megane.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1996 Renault Megane would be higher. At 1,761 cc (4 cylinders), 2005 Citroen C5 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Citroen C5 (114 HP @ 5250 RPM) has 8 more horse power than 1996 Renault Megane. (106 HP @ 5750 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2005 Citroen C5 should accelerate faster than 1996 Renault Megane.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 Citroen C5 (160 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 12 more torque (in Nm) than 1996 Renault Megane. (148 Nm @ 3750 RPM). This means 2005 Citroen C5 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1996 Renault Megane.
Compare all specifications:
2005 Citroen C5 | 1996 Renault Megane | |
Make | Citroen | Renault |
Model | C5 | Megane |
Year Released | 2005 | 1996 |
Body Type | Station Wagon | Coupe |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1761 cc | 1598 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 4 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 114 HP | 106 HP |
Engine RPM | 5250 RPM | 5750 RPM |
Torque | 160 Nm | 148 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4000 RPM | 3750 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 83.1 mm | 79.6 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 81 mm | 80.5 mm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 10.8:1 | 10.0:1 |
Drive Type | Front | Front |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 4 seats |
Number of Doors | 5 doors | 2 doors |
Vehicle Length | 4620 mm | 3970 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1790 mm | 1700 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1480 mm | 1370 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2760 mm | 2470 mm |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 66 L | 60 L |
